CASE STUDY: GAS PRODUCT SOLUTIONS

Muara Tawar 5 Indonesia


KA13E2 - Combined-Cycle Power Plant

High availability and reliability thanks to the KA13E2 proven technology

Alstom has been a key player in the Indonesian power generation market since the 1960s, supporting the customer PT PLN in meeting the growing Indonesian energy demand through the construction of gas, coal and hydro power plants. Economic recovery has also stimulated a considerable demand for power, which combined with the decreasing generation capacities of ageing plants threatened to lead to a supply-demand imbalance. To address this situation, an investment programme was launched, which included the expansion of the Muara Tawar power plant. In 2008, Alstom was awarded the contract to build a fifth unit adding 234 MW to the existing 1800 MW output. Alstom, with its consortium partner Marubeni, procured and commissioned a fully-integrated power island. Alstom also supplied a GT13E2 gas turbine with one HRSG, one COMAX steam turbine, two turbogenerators all managed by an ALSPA control system. PROJECT FEATURES
Muara Tawar benefits from superior integration through Alstoms project management skills, EPC capabilities and state-of-the-art key components.

1 highly reliable & clean power producing GT13E2 gas turbine with unique EV (EnVironmental) burner technology 1 horizontal dual pressure Heat Recovery Steam Generator 1 COMAX steam turbine 1 air-cooled TOPAIR turbogenerator for the gas turbine 1 air-cooled TOPACK turbogenerator for the steam turbine 1 seawater cooled condenser ALSPA power control systems
